Scope of Work
- Immediate onboarding into Agile teams delivering Java‑based microservices
- Design, development, testing, and deployment of production‑grade applications
- Containerized application deployment using CI/CD pipelines
- Performance tuning, urgent bug fixes, and production support
- SQL analysis, explain plans, heap and thread dump analysis
- Automation of repetitive development and operational tasks
Mandatory Skills & Experience (Strictly Required)Backend & Core Technologies
- Strong hands‑on experience in Java 8
- Microservices architecture
- Spring Framework: Spring, Spring Boot, Spring Batch, Spring Cloud
- ORM frameworks: Hibernate / JPA
Messaging & Integration
- JMS technologies: ActiveMQ, Kafka, RabbitMQ
- Apache Camel
Databases
- NoSQL: MongoDB, Cassandra
- SQL: Oracle, MySQL, MariaDB
- Strong expertise in SQL tuning and query optimization
Frontend
- AngularJS or ReactJS
- JavaScript, jQuery
DevOps / Cloud
- Docker for containerization
- Experience with AWS, Kubernetes, or OpenShift
- CI/CD pipelines and automated deployment workflows
Monitoring & Operations
Elastic Search
- ELK stack for centralized logging and analysis
Ways of Working
- Working experience on Linux
- Strong Agile/Scrum experience
- Software best practices: TDD, Continuous Integration
- Ability to automate repetitive tasks
Good‑to‑Have Skills
- Additional exposure to AWS, OpenShift, or PCF
- Advanced hands‑on experience with the ELK stack